By using __________ assignment of participants to treatment conditions, investigators increase the chances that participants characteristics will be equally distributed across treatment groups.
 
  A) sequential
  B) random
  C) systematic
  D) correlational

In an experimental study examining whether children who are read to more often score higher on vocabulary tests in first grade, the independent variable would be the __________.
 
  A) frequency of read-alouds
  B) type of books parents read
  C) childs vocabulary score
  D) difficulty of vocabulary words
